Delhi’s swanky mall, DLF Emporio will host a bridal couture show on July 8. This six-day affair
is being helmed by ace designer Tarun Tahiliani. The theme is: ‘Artisanal -- Bringing the Artisan to the Fore’. It will be a blend of Indian finery and a layered western construct. This is the third season of the fashion extravaganza.
The event is scheduled across four cities starting from New Delhi on July 8, and then moving on to Mumbai where it takes place from July 21 to 22 at the Four Seasons Hotel. Hyderabad will be the next destination where the event will take place at the Park Hyderabad from August 6 to 7 followed by the finale at The Park in Kolkata on Aug 20 to 21.
The exposition will showcase India’s rich heritage styled in a contemporary manner. It will see a new fusion of Indian couture using international construction with the finest weaves, embroideries, jewels, stones and techniques. The exposition is designed to showcase Indian bridal couture and luxury in the finest of settings in each city. The first two editions met with great success due to the distinctive nature of its concept, the grandeur of its spaces and diverse stories. |
